    Cincinnati Reds +108 over the Chicago Cubs
    Oh the cubbies. Really are they this bad. They cannot hit to save their lives. I don't know what it is, but there is something there. When I first looked at this game, I figure the reds would be a small favorite on the road, but was suprised at this line. A lot of people bet the cubs though, it is just the way it is in sports. People bet their teams and you will see inflated lines in New York, L.A and Chicago. The reds have won 8 out of their last 10 games and have been rolling with some late inning heroics.Chicago has lost 7-10 and hitting in the low 200s in that strech. They have pitched ok, but when you can't hit it does not matter how good your pitching is. Bronson Arroyo takes the mound and he loves pitching at Wringley. He is 4 and 1 with 2.77 era. The three cubs big guns Sorriano,Ramirez and Lee are a combined 24 for 110 against Arroyo. All this adds up to a Reds dog win. Take the Plus here.
